About this episode

Ann Dowsett Johnston discusses her journey as an author and psychotherapist, focusing on women's relationship with alcohol and her memoir writing course.

We catch up with Ann Dowsett Johnston ( anndowsettjohnston.com ), the author of the groundbreaking bestseller, DRINK: THE INTIMATE RELATIONSHIP BETWEEN WOMEN AND ALCOHOL. Published in 2013, it will be mass-market re-released in the fall. In her 60s, Ann got brave again, followed her heart and became a psychotherapist. We dig into all of this, plus the return of Ann’s popular memoir writing course, “From Memory to Memoir.” For women only, it’s an eight-session live-on-Zoom course, and it takes participants from the elements of finding voice and story to getting an agent.
